What Does It Mean If There Are Black Spots On Tomato Stems?

If you’ve ever encountered black spots on the stems of your tomato plants, you may wonder about their significance in your garden. These dark blemishes serve as meaningful indicators that can tell you a lot about the health of your tomato plants.

While they don’t provide specific causes, black spots can signify several key factors.

First and foremost, they might hint at fungal or bacterial diseases, as many plant infections start as dark spots on stems.

Also, black spots can result from environmental stressors, such as extreme temperatures, insufficient watering, or poor air circulation, which weaken the plant’s immune system.

These spots offer valuable visual cues for evaluating your plant’s overall health and serve as early warning signs that prompt further investigation and potential intervention.

In essence, black spots on tomato stems are not merely cosmetic; they convey vital information about your plant’s well-being, requiring your attention and action when necessary.

What Causes Black Spots on Tomato Stems?

The appearance of black spots on tomato stems can concern gardeners, but understanding the underlying causes is crucial for effective management.

The major causes of black spots on tomato stems are fungal diseases, bacterial infections, and environmental stressors. Below are how these causes emerge in tomato stems.

1. Fungal Diseases

Fungal diseases like early blight (Alternaria solani) and late blight (Phytophthora infestans) are notorious enemies of tomato plants.

Early blight typically manifests as dark, concentrically ringed spots on leaves, stems, and fruit, while late blight presents as irregular, dark lesions.

In both cases, these fungal pathogens can spread to the stems, developing black spots.

      How Fungal Diseases Lead to Black Spots

Fungal spores, carried by wind, water, or contaminated tools, land on tomato plants and infect them through wounds or natural openings.

Once inside, the fungi multiply, causing tissue damage and black spots on the stems. As the infection progresses, it may restrict the flow of nutrients and weaken the plant.

2. Bacterial Infections

Bacterial infections, such as bacterial canker (Clavibacter michiganensis subsp. michiganensis), can also result in black spots on tomato stems.

Bacterial canker is known for causing small, raised, dark lesions on stems, which can eventually encircle the stem, disrupting the plant’s vascular system.

      How Bacterial Infections Cause Black Spots

Bacterial pathogens infiltrate tomato plants through wounds or natural openings, much like fungal diseases.

Once inside, they multiply and produce toxins that damage plant tissues, forming black spots. As the infection advances, it may cause the stem to become weakened and discolored.

3. Environmental Stressors

Environmental stressors, including moisture levels, humidity, and temperature, can significantly develop black spots on tomato stems.

High humidity and moisture, in particular, create favorable conditions for fungal growth.

On the other hand, extreme temperatures, whether too hot or too cold, can stress the plant and make it more susceptible to infections and subsequent black spot formation.

      How Unfavorable Conditions Trigger Black Spot Formation

When moisture levels and humidity are consistently high, it creates a damp environment that encourages fungal growth.

Fungi can thrive in such conditions, leading to infections that cause black spots. Likewise, extreme temperatures can weaken the plant’s defenses, making it more vulnerable to pathogens.

How Do You Get Rid of Black Spots on Tomato Stems?

There are many ways of getting rid of black spots, however, below are the proven ways I’ve tried and also researched:

1. Organic Remedies

Neem oil and copper-based fungicides are excellent organic options for combatting black spots on tomato stems.

a)  Neem Oil

Neem oil is derived from the neem tree and has natural antifungal properties. To use neem oil:

  • Mix it according to the manufacturer’s instructions and apply it to the affected areas of the tomato plant, including the stems.
  • Reapply as necessary, especially after rain or irrigation.

b) Copper-Based Fungicides

Copper-based fungicides create a protective barrier on the plant, preventing fungal spores from spreading.

  • Follow the product label for specific application rates and instructions.
  • Apply the fungicide evenly, covering both the stems and foliage.

c)  Homemade Remedies like Baking Soda Solutions

Baking soda solutions can help raise the pH on the plant’s surface, creating an environment less favorable for fungal growth.

  • Mix one tablespoon of baking soda with a gallon of water and a few drops of liquid soap.
  • Thoroughly spray the solution onto the affected areas of the tomato plant, including the stems.
  • Apply this solution every 1-2 weeks as a preventive measure during humid conditions.

2. Chemical Treatments

a)  Fungicides and Bactericides

Chemical treatments, such as fungicides and bactericides, can effectively control black spots, particularly when the infection is severe.

If you are considering this method, the first step is choosing the right methods.

Consult with a local gardening expert or read the product label to select the appropriate fungicide or bactericide for the specific pathogen causing the black spots on your tomato plants.

Application

  • Mix the chemical treatment according to the label’s instructions
  • Use a garden sprayer to apply the solution evenly over the affected areas, including the stems.
  • Be sure to cover the undersides of leaves where pathogens can hide.

Safety Precautions

  • Wear protective gear such as gloves, goggles, and a mask when handling and applying chemical treatments.
  • Follow all safety guidelines, including re-entry intervals after application, as specified on the product label.

3. Pruning and Removing Affected Stems

Pruning is a crucial step in addressing black spots on tomato stems and can help prevent the spread of the disease.

a)  Safely Pruning Infected Areas:

  • Carefully inspect your tomato plants for black spots. Identify and mark the infected areas.

Pruning Tools:

  • Use clean, sharp pruning shears or scissors.

Pruning Technique:

  • Cut below the black spots, ensuring you remove all infected tissue.
  • Sterilize your pruning tools between cuts by dipping them in water and bleach or rubbing alcohol to prevent cross-contamination.

b) Emphasize the Importance of Disposal

Proper disposal of the removed plant material is critical to prevent further spread of the disease.

Sealed Bag or Separate Compost:

  • Place the pruned, infected plant material in a sealed bag.
  • Dispose of the bag in the trash or a separate compost pile away from your garden.
  • Avoid composting infected material in your regular compost pile, as the pathogens may survive and infect future plants.

Effects of Black Spots on Tomato Plants

The presence of black spots on tomato stems and foliage can be very harmful to the entire plant in several ways:

1. Reduced Photosynthesis

Black spots disrupt the normal function of leaves, which is vital for photosynthesis.

As photosynthesis becomes less efficient, the plant may struggle to produce enough energy to support its growth and fruit development.

2. Weakened Stems

Black spots can compromise the structural integrity of the stems. Infected stems may become weakened and less able to support the weight of the plant and its fruit.

This can make the plant more prone to physical damage or breaking.

3. Nutrient and Water Transport

Black spots on stems can obstruct the plant’s flow of nutrients and water. This disruption can lead to nutrient deficiencies and further hamper growth and plant health.

4. Reduced Vigor

Infected plants often exhibit reduced vigor. They may appear stunted, with smaller leaves and fewer branches. This can ultimately lead to diminished fruit production.

In addition, black spots on tomato plants can have a direct impact on fruit production, which can be particularly concerning for gardeners seeking a bountiful harvest:

5. Lower Fruit Quality

Tomatoes produced on infected plants may have reduced quality. They may be smaller, misshapen, or have compromised flavor and texture.

6. Decreased Fruit Quantity

Infected plants often yield fewer fruit overall. This reduction in fruit production can be frustrating for gardeners who rely on their tomato crop for fresh consumption or preservation.

7. Delayed Ripening

Tomatoes on infected plants may take longer to ripen. Delayed ripening can be problematic, especially in regions with shorter growing seasons, as it limits the window for harvesting ripe fruit.

Can Pests Cause Black Spot On Tomato Stem?

Pests, in themselves, do not directly cause black spots on tomato stems. However, their presence and activities can indirectly contribute to the development of black spots.

Pests, such as aphids, whiteflies, and spider mites, often feed on the sap of tomato plants by piercing the plant tissues with their needle-like mouthparts.

This feeding weakens the plant and can create wounds or openings through which fungal and bacterial pathogens can enter.

These pathogens can then form black spots on the stems and other plant parts.

So, while pests don’t directly cause black spots, their feeding can make tomato plants more vulnerable to diseases and infections, resulting in these unsightly blemishes.

Are Tomatoes With Black Spots Safe to Eat?

Tomatoes with black spots are generally safe if carefully removed from the affected areas.

The black spots are typically cosmetic issues caused by various factors, such as fungal or bacterial infections, environmental stress, or physical damage.

These spots may affect the appearance and texture of the tomato but are not necessarily an indication of spoilage or toxicity.

To safely consume tomatoes with black spots:

  • Examine the tomato carefully to identify the extent of the black spots. If the spots are limited to a small area and the rest of the tomato appears healthy, it can usually be salvaged.
  • Using a clean knife, cut away the black spots, ensuring you remove a sufficient margin around them to ensure that all affected tissue is discarded.
  • Inspect the interior of the tomato to ensure there are no signs of rot or mold. The tomato should be safe to eat if the interior is healthy and free from abnormalities.
  • Consume the tomato promptly, as cutting into it exposes the inner flesh and makes it more susceptible to spoilage.

How To Prevent Black Spots on Tomato Stems

1. Choose Disease-Resistant Tomato Varieties

Start your prevention efforts by selecting tomato varieties known for their resistance to common diseases, including those that cause black spots. Disease-resistant cultivars can significantly reduce the likelihood of infection.

Consult with local nurseries or gardening experts for recommendations on disease-resistant tomato varieties that thrive in your region.

2. Space Plants Adequately for Air Circulation

Proper spacing between tomato plants promotes air circulation and reduces humidity around the foliage and stems. Crowded plants are more susceptible to fungal diseases.

Follow the recommended spacing guidelines for your chosen tomato variety, ensuring each plant has room to breathe and receive adequate sunlight.

3. Prepare Your Garden Soil Well

Prepare your garden soil well before planting by ensuring it is well-draining and rich in organic matter. Amending the soil with compost can help improve its texture and fertility.

Regularly test the soil’s pH levels to ensure they fall within the optimal range for tomatoes, typically between 6.0 and 6.8. Proper pH levels facilitate nutrient uptake and plant health.

4. Maintain a Consistent Watering Schedule

Water at the base of the plant to avoid wetting the foliage and stems, as wet conditions can encourage fungal growth.

Use mulch, such as straw or wood chips, to help retain soil moisture, reduce evaporation, and minimize fluctuations in soil moisture levels.

5. Implement a Crop Rotation Strategy in Your Garden

Avoid planting tomatoes or other members of the Solanaceae family (e.g., peppers, potatoes) in the same location year after year. Crop rotation can help break the cycle of soil-borne pathogens responsible for black spots.

Practice good garden sanitation by regularly removing fallen leaves and plant debris. Dispose of this material away from your garden to prevent the buildup of disease-causing pathogens.

6. Using Organic or Chemical Treatments When Necessary

If you notice signs of black spots or other diseases, be prepared to take action promptly. Consider organic remedies like neem oil or copper-based fungicides for mild infections.

Chemical treatments such as fungicides or bactericides may be necessary in cases of severe infections.

Consult with local gardening experts or follow product labels for guidance on choosing and applying the appropriate treatments.

Conclusion

Black spots on tomato stems can be caused by fungal and bacterial infections and environmental stressors.

These spots can impact plant health, weaken stems, reduce fruit production, and affect overall tomato quality.

Early detection and effective management are critical in preventing the spread of black spots and preserving your tomato crop.

The significance of early detection and prevention cannot be overstated.

By identifying black spots and addressing their causes promptly, you can minimize the damage to your tomato plants, prevent the spread of diseases to neighboring plants, improve the quality and quantity of your tomato harvest, and reduce the need for chemical treatments.
